Group 1 - Major technology stocks experienced a downturn, with Kuaishou dropping nearly 6%, Alibaba and Xiaomi down nearly 3%, and JD.com falling over 2% [2] - Semiconductor, Apple-related, biopharmaceutical, and automotive sectors also saw declines, with notable drops in stocks like SMIC (down about 2%) and Q Technology (down 5.6%) [2] - Various sectors including education, wind power, dairy, heavy machinery, Chinese brokerage firms, and domestic real estate stocks also faced declines [2] Group 2 - The polysilicon industry is showing signs of a turning point, with solar energy stocks like Longi Green Energy performing strongly, and Flat Glass rising nearly 9% [2] - UBS indicated that the fundamental demand remains strong, with expectations for prices to return to $4,200 within the year [2] - Gold stocks continue to lead the rise in the non-ferrous metal sector, while oil stocks remain active, with China National Offshore Oil Corporation hitting a new high [2] Group 3 - The Hong Kong stock market opened lower and maintained a weak performance throughout the day, with the Hang Seng Index closing down 0.92% at 26,241 points, the Hang Seng China Enterprises Index down 0.94% at 9,267 points, and the Hang Seng Tech Index down 1.8% at 5,837 points [3]
